Resolution of Due Diligence form

When negotiating Due Diligence items it’s recommended to utilize the UAR form “Resolution of Due Diligence Addendum” (See link below). This form includes pertinent terms such as potential remedy for unfinished repairs, options to increase closing costs paid by seller or a price reduction.  If a Resolution of Due Diligence addendum is countered, the countering party should also use the Resolution of Due Diligence Addendum.  If the responding party does not agree or accept any terms of the Resolution, they can reject it.  As with all other addenda the verbiage at the bottom applies:  ALL OTHER TERMS of the REPC, including all prior addenda and counteroffers, not modified by this ADDENDUM shall remain the same.
